2
은신처 목록을 이름 (및 기타 정보)과 함께 얻고 파일 변경 사항과 차이점을 확인할 수있는 방법이 있습니까? 내가 LibGit2SharpLibGit2Sharp의 Stash에 대한 자세한 정보를 얻으려면 어떻게해야합니까?
은신처 목록을 이름 (및 기타 정보)과 함께 얻고 파일 변경 사항과 차이점을 확인할 수있는 방법이 있습니까? 내가 LibGit2SharpLibGit2Sharp의 Stash에 대한 자세한 정보를 얻으려면 어떻게해야합니까?
DIFF을 사용하고
는현재 구현되고 있으며, 다음 버전 (v0.9.0)의 일부로 사용할 수 있습니다.
목록은 아직 구현되지 않은 다음과 같은 일에 발표한다 "나무에 색인" 및 을 "물방울은 블롭".
업데이트 : 참조 : 직접 액세스하여 최신 숨겨진 변경 사항에 액세스 할 수 있습니다. 이 같은 것이 작동 할 수도 있습니다.
[SkippableFact]
public void CanRetrieveTheLatestStashedChanges()
{
using (var repo = new Repository("path/to/the/repository"))
{
Reference latestStash = repo.Refs["refs/stash"];
InconclusiveIf(() => latestStash == null, "Nothing has been stashed.");
var changes = repo.Lookup<Commit>(latestStash.TargetIdentifier);
Assert.NotNull(changes);
}
}
잘 듣고 싶습니다. Github에서 "Stash support"를 시청하는 데 문제가 있습니까? – Tower
아직 없습니다. 하나 만들어 주시겠습니까? – nulltoken
숨김 지원이 현재 구현 중입니다. [여기] (https://github.com/libgit2/libgit2sharp/pull/352)에서 볼 수 있습니다. – yorah